Implication of Creatinine and Gut Flora in the Uremic Syndrome: Induction of "Creatininase" in Colon Contents of the Rat by Dietary Creatinine

"Creatininase" activity was induced in the colon flora of rats by feeding creatinine. Sarcosine and methylamine were tentatively identified as the major products of the enzymic action. A third (unidentified) compound was observed. These compounds and methylguanidine were labeled in the urine of rats given 14CH3-creatinine orally. The results suggest that creatinine should not be considered biologically inert in animals, especially in those with decreased renal function.
